Transaction 621162a1a0fa232627111ea4940e4dc4c72977d5baa609f9f202f5f71bd34752
1 Input
1 Output
-
621162a1a0fa232627111ea4940e4dc4c72977d5baa609f9f202f5f71bd34752:0
- value
- 489049
- script pubkey
- OP_0 OP_PUSHBYTES_20 c62e4481f8a09fc6334a653aaf41a4f7b6f5ddb0
- address
- bc1qcchyfq0c5z0uvv62v5a27sdy77m0thds7g4wzk